Genus Hermannia

View Botanical Profile & Insights

A member of the Malvaceae family, the genus Hermannia is a large group comprising 185 taxa. It is found natively in North America, South America, Africa, and Temperate Asia. Across its taxa, it is commonly associated with subtropical and desert or dry shrubland climate conditions. It is predominantly composed of shrubs.

Data Profile

  • Taxonomic Scale: 185 taxa (170 base species, 15 variants).
  • Centers of Diversity: Africa (182), North America (5), Temperate Asia (4)
  • Primary Climates: Subtropical (103), Desert Or Dry Shrubland (56), Seasonally Dry Tropical (25)
  • Dominant Forms: Shrubs (146), Herbaceous Perennials (25), Annuals & Biennials (17)
